责任链模式

2019-09-18  本文已影响0人  SnailFast

简介

        为了避免请求的发送者和接收者之间的耦合关系,使多个接收对象都有机会处理请求,将这些对象连成一条链,并沿着这条链传递该请求。

责任链样例代码

链式调用 责任链中的一个节点 责任链中的一个节点 责任链中的一个节点 责任链中的一个节点 客户端代码

特点

        可以对请求做不同的处理,但是效率会比较低,而且扩展性也差,因为需要有一个统一的接口。

上一篇 下一篇

猜你喜欢

热点阅读